Manager, Engineering Test Lab
About the role
This position is responsible for creating, planning, and driving efficiencies of the test lab and teams, planning for and managing personnel, equipment, and floor space to enable a safe, highly productive, and efficient lab.
The role involves interfacing with program management and technical management teams to identify and implement improvements to work, assessing and recommending work that should be performed internally, and prioritizing support requests from multiple internal teams.
Responsibilities
- Implement and enforce high safety standards in the labs, including development and maintenance of a lab safety handbook, training for new employees, and identification of high hazard lab assets.
- Develop strategy to support the business by evaluating current and future resource needs for infrastructure and skilled personnel.
- Collaborate with program management to identify gaps and develop and implement plans to close gaps.
- Manage laboratory, including scheduling of work, ensuring appropriate training, mentoring/coaching, conflict resolution, performance planning and management, and communication of corporate and organizational information and priorities.
- Maintain a productive lab environment, including acquisition, upkeep, and scheduling of laboratory capital assets and equipment, and management and optimal utilization of laboratory tooling and instrumentation.
- Enable the labs to be a company showcase for advancing business interests, strengthening business relationships, personnel recruitment, and conveying the LORD brand.
Qualifications
Required qualifications include a B.S. in Engineering, 10+ years of experience in a laboratory or production environment, previous leadership/managerial experience, and demonstrated skills in implementing organizational change and resource management.
Preferred qualifications include a Master's degree in Engineering or MBA.
The ideal candidate will possess strong interpersonal skills, considerable technical knowledge of products, technologies, and equipment used for testing, and the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
